|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
d7f8eec |
Index: acpica-unix-20191018/source/include/acmacros.h
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
d7f8eec |
===================================================================
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
d7f8eec |
--- acpica-unix-20191018.orig/source/include/acmacros.h
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
d7f8eec |
+++ acpica-unix-20191018/source/include/acmacros.h
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
@@ -178,6 +178,8 @@
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
/* 16-bit source, 16/32/64 destination */
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
+#define ACPI_MOVE_16_TO_8(d, s) {(( UINT8 *)(void *)(d))[0] = ((UINT8 *)(void *)(s))[0];}
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
+
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
#define ACPI_MOVE_16_TO_16(d, s) {(( UINT8 *)(void *)(d))[0] = ((UINT8 *)(void *)(s))[0];\
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
(( UINT8 *)(void *)(d))[1] = ((UINT8 *)(void *)(s))[1];}
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
@@ -199,6 +201,7 @@
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
/* 64-bit source, 16/32/64 destination */
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
+#define ACPI_MOVE_64_TO_8(d, s) ACPI_MOVE_16_TO_8(d, s) /* Truncate to 8 */
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
#define ACPI_MOVE_64_TO_16(d, s) ACPI_MOVE_16_TO_16(d, s) /* Truncate to 16 */
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
#define ACPI_MOVE_64_TO_32(d, s) ACPI_MOVE_32_TO_32(d, s) /* Truncate to 32 */
|
|
![](https://seccdn.libravatar.org/avatar/5a26b9508844cbad8d3c2ece3bb13dd0dfb87918ca2667ce4afce002b76989c1?s=16&d=retro) |
e93fcd7 |
#define ACPI_MOVE_64_TO_64(d, s) {(( UINT8 *)(void *)(d))[0] = ((UINT8 *)(void *)(s))[0];\
|